2-90 Sign Systems is an industry-leading architectural signage company based in Grand Rapids, Michigan, developing comprehensive interior and exterior wayfinding systems for commercial and government clients nationwide. With more than 40 years of experience planning, fabricating, installing, and maintaining signage systems, 2-90 has built a track record of guiding people, quite literally, through some of the country’s most complex spaces.

As 2-90 grew, their custom quoting and ordering process couldn’t keep pace, so Vervint built a new scalable, web-based system that simplified pricing and ordering from the moment a quote request came in to the day it reached the factory floor.

When custom outgrew the process

Accelerating and improving the custom quote process was the top priority for this industry leader in wayfinding. As 2-90 grew, so did the complexity of the orders coming through the door, and the company’s manual approach was starting to show cracks. Beyond speed, 2-90 also needed to reduce the potential for costly mistakes, which meant building in more reliable internal guidelines rather than relying on institutional knowledge alone.

A system built to scale

Vervint’s application development team built a new, scalable, web-based system that reduced infrastructure management and cost while giving 2-90 a new order entry system designed to support clear communication and accurate pricing at every step, from initial quote to factory floor.

The result was a simplified, automated ordering process that reduced costs and increased sales. 2-90 now has a reliable order entry and cost system with the process checks it needs built in, along with a modernized infrastructure that lets orders be easily located and replicated for recurring business.

With a quoting and ordering system built to scale alongside them, 2-90 is equipped to keep guiding customers, and their own growing business, in the right direction for years to come.

“Custom is great as long as the organization has a reliable way to manage the process. With Vervint’s help, the new order system created clear guidelines and processes for employees to follow, resulting in improved customer service and success.”
